Cooler has nothing to do with it. Its the ability of being able to fire your weapon whilst wearing it. Firing a rifle is a pain in the ass with the MCU-2 since you have to cant the rifle to a wierd angle and turn your head. It's far easier to use the M50s and are more comfortable to wear for long periods of time, seeing as it lighter. Plus you dont need to worry abut the big ass aluminum filter banging into shit and getting hung up if you're in a narrow, cluttered environment environment. Oh and the splash lense can be swapped out with a clear one as well, and the drinking tube is stowed so it doesnt get all nasty too. Trust me, theres a reason why we (the air force) are going to these.
